Philippines gear up for ADAS 2014 event

Manila, Philippines

According to organisers, APAC Expo Pte Ltd, ADAS 2014 is the only Philippine Event that is endorsed and fully supported by the Department of National Defence, the Coast Guard and Office of Transportation Security.
ADAS 2014 is designed to offer exhibitors a unique opportunity to network with decision makers representing relevant Government Agencies as well as the VIP Delegations from key countries in the Asia Pacific region.

It is hoped that the show will provide the opportunity to meet and discuss the procurement requirements of the Armed Forces Philippines covering the first five years of a fifteen year modernisation programme.  There are many upgrade/procurement programmes already contracted, whilst others are currently being negotiated or being planned.  Major contracts already signed by the Philippine Air Force include the purchase of fighters and helicopters with a total value of US$528 million with much more to come.

The Philippine Air Force, Navy, Army, Office of Transportation Security and Office of Civil Defence will be presenting Symposiums to run concurrently with the ADAS 2014 Exhibition. Over 600 invited delegates are expected to attend the Symposiums during the three day event.

New bookings from Global bellwether companies include: Bell Helicopters (USA), Brahmos Aerospace (India), Hyundai (Korea), KB Radar (Belarus), Korean Aerospace Industries (Korea), Navantia (Spain), Remington (USA), SAAB (Sweden), and Airbus Defence and Space (Spain) to mention but a few who will be exhibiting at this years’ most highly anticipated Defence, Security and Crisis Management Event being held in the Philippines after an absence of more than a decade.  

The event will take place at the World Trade Centre, Metro Manila in the Philippines from the 16th -18th July 2014.
